Thomasville and Model squared off in some playoff action on Wednesday, but Thomasville had to settle for second. They took a 9-6 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Blue Devils. The Bulldogs have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Fallyn McDougald was cooking despite her team's loss, getting on base in two of her four plate appearances with two stolen bases and two runs. The team also got some help courtesy of Cece Myers, who went 2-for-4 with one triple, two RBI, and one run.
Thomasville's defeat dropped their record down to 19-12. As for Model,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ven games. That's provided a nice bump to their 19-5 record this season.
While Thomasville had to take the loss, they won't have to wait long to give it another shot: the pair will be back at it again later today.
